Consultation description
The Department for Business, Innovation and Skills (BIS) is seeking views on draft Regulations to implement the Directive on establishing a European Works Council or a Community procedure of undertakings to inform and consult employees, commonly known as the recast European Works Council (EWC) Directive. Member States have until 5 June 2011 to implement it.
The Directive was informed by the European Social Partners and represents a carefully balanced compromise between the interests of employees and business. The government intends to implement the Directive in a way that retains this balance.
This consultation sets out the government’s proposed approach to implementation. It includes draft Regulations on which it seeks comments.
This consultation is seeking views on the government’s proposed approach to:
exempted EWC agreements
the adaptation of existing EWC agreements following company restructuring
definitions of ‘information’ and ‘consultation’
the provisions of the ‘means required’ to allow the EWC to apply its rights stemming from the Directive.
